I think this is a scam: I received an email from coinstarter this morning saying I could buy now as I was part of their whitelist group. After going to the web page they sent in the email, they provide you with a ethereum account where you can deposit the money into. My wife also registered, and I compared the ethereum account they gave me to the one they gave her and they were exactly the same. Now this account is supposed to be your personal account, one that you use to track your money deposited into, so how is that supposed to work if everyone has the same account??? I think this is just an account to their personal wallet and they make all the money and you loose yours!!!

I'm not an expert but many ICO's use only one address as you can easily track down the sender thriugh the blockchain. They could also use a smart contract that automatically returns you their tokens.

I also received that email and I smell a scam. The fact that you can only sign in 2 times or you lose your 70% bonus seems rushed, so that it screws around with human psychology (oh I'm gonna miss it, I better invest now - classic FOMO). I have around 4k coins from all the people and fake emails I made, so I'll stick with that and tell my friends not to invest. There are so many better ICOs out there and I will rather invest in them (Expery, Nucleus Vision, Insurepal, Apex...). I like the idea tho, but there are so many other red flags for me that I decided to skip this.
